Transaction d5f22c43b76ad6ae6246dfc4ca8097fec58b90795919c851e078abaceb111d21
3 Input
2 Outputs
- d5f22c43b76ad6ae6246dfc4ca8097fec58b90795919c851e078abaceb111d21:0
- d5f22c43b76ad6ae6246dfc4ca8097fec58b90795919c851e078abaceb111d21:1
value 23361527
address 1Cc2HYEKMtLzsPfCksLqsSZTbTrLSPzwhA
value 949910
address 1Cb6EK5Xtw5yTGvnL5CBggUQSV61CqmZwq